Open letter to Abrams Books
I wish I could return this book. None of us are experts, so none of us can say for certain either way, no matter what our opinion is comparing these drawings to ones in other publications. Even the experts are in harsh disagreement, and the Van Gogh Museum makes a strong case against them. I am surprised Abrams would launch into this without more exhaustive tests and discussions with the museum. What? And lose sales to all of us anxious Van Gogh lovers? Yes or no, real or not, the publication/sketchbook is under serious question, and it has certainly ruined the enjoyment of it for me.UPDATE: I apologize for my first review. It turns out one CAN compare these to publications of actual Van Gogh drawings and see quite clearly they are fake. I traveled to the Manton Research Center at the Clark Art Institute in Williamstown and put a stack of thirty books from their extensive Van Gogh catalog on a table and spent the entire day reading, looking and comparing. Wow. On his worst day, Van Gogh did not, and could not, draw this badly. His drawings and sketches from his time spent at the hospital are better than anything here. I was able to find images of drawings in a 1928 catalog that no longer appear in modern publications because they are now in private collections; all pointing to the fact that by Arles, he had become a great draftsman.Lastly, as was already stated by the experts at the Van Gogh Museum, I found no mention of the book or the drawings in any of his correspondence. Another fact more solid than a note written in a day book that may be fake itself. He carried small sketchbooks, as was the custom then. If he was working in a larger one, I doubt he would have kept it to himself. And an artist gives away a sketchbook??? Seriously?That aside, I can understand two life-long scholars wanting something so badly that they convinced themselves and in turn were blinded by the images in front of them. The greater part of the blame must be lie with Abrams. Did whoever headed up this project travel to the Van Gogh Museum and speak in person with experts there who have denied this from the start? Did they not do what we (with our untrained eye it seems) have done, and by mere comparison come to the same conclusion?I see what one other insightful reviewer offered up as the first art publication to honor the Post-Truth Era.

Like holding an unearthed buried treasure in your hands!
Wonderful, full size facsimile reproductions of every extant page of Vincent van Gogh's lost Arles sketches drawn on the pages of an unused bank ledger, that had lain in storage for so many years with nobody realizing what it was - it's like holding an unearthed buried treasure in your hands! The very detailed and authoritative text, that tells the history of the book itself, and puts each sketch into context of the other related contemporaneous known works by van Gogh, allows the reader with even just a casual knowledge of the artists work to see how these newly discovered sketches relate to other well-known (and some little known) works by the artist. It's a great book! (One small caveat: because works are reproduced full size, it's a rather large and heavy volume - be prepared to examine and read it on a table, not your lap.)
